Common use of Term and Renewal Options Clause in Contracts

Term and Renewal Options. The “Initial Term” begins on the Effective Date and ends upon the completion of 24 months. The Agreement will be automatically extended (“Extended Term”) on a month-to-month basis upon the expiration of the Initial Term, unless either party has delivered written notice of its intent to terminate the Agreement at least 60 days prior to the end of the Initial Term. Either party may terminate this Agreement during the Extended Term upon sixty (60) days prior written notice. Term shall mean the Initial Term and the Extended Term. Minimum Annual Volume Commitment (“AVC”): Customer agrees to pay Verizon no less than $ 240,000.00 in Total Service Charges (defined below) during each Contract Year (the “AVC”). A “Contract Year” means each consecutive twelve-month period of the Term starting on the Effective Date. During each monthly billing period of the Extended Term, Customer’s Total Service Charges must equal or exceed 1/12th of the AVC. Rates and Charges:
